According to Vietnamese law, foreigners are allowed to own houses according to agreements in transactions of sale, lease-purchase, donation, inheritance of houses but not exceeding 50 years from the date of issuance of the Certificate and can be extended once for a period not exceeding 50 years if needed.

Foreigners can apply for an extension of the period of house ownership in Vietnam. The maximum period of house ownership in Vietnam for foreigners is not more than 100 years (including the extension period).

Except for the following cases:

- Foreign individuals married to Vietnamese citizens living in Vietnam are allowed to own houses and have the rights of house owners like Vietnamese citizens.

- Foreign individuals married to Vietnamese people residing abroad who are allowed to enter Vietnam are allowed to own houses and have the rights of house owners like Vietnamese people residing abroad.
